Stamping Sample

I made this little piece last night. It started out unintentionally, just trying out the rolling cord on a piece of glass. You can see a little of it on the right hand side, the green paint. It  worked so I decided to keep stamping away to test some of the other stamps. Then I tried the silver pen from Belinda and just kept going. I had a couple strips of fabric laying on the table from my journal project, grabbed a couple buttons from the kiln unloading and suddenly I kinda liked it.

Sasha Dichter's Post - It works for art too....

http://sashadichter.wordpress.com/2012/01/17/six-types-of-blogging-days/

Six types of blogging days

  1. “This is such a great idea! People will love this! I’m a wonderful blogger! It’s so easy!”
  2. “What the #*$%# is wrong with my #%*$%$ computer!!”
  3. “I’m not used to writing here/at this time of day.”
  4. “Gosh I thought this post was going to be easier to write. This is taking forever and it’s still not there yet.”
  5. “Is this post good enough?”
  6. “I have nothing to say. I’ll never have anything to say. It’s all been said before.”
The hard part is: you have to post on all of these days. And the dirty little secret is that no one, not even you, can tell which is which.
Keep at it.
(p.s. this post isn’t just about blogging)
